Noisy rod build
Posted by: Bruce Phillips (---.sub-174-234-137.myvzw.com)
Date: April 20, 2018 12:37AM

My 3rd rod build and i used a MHX blended 8 foot rod with cork grips and graphite reel seat. The handle resonates or transmits sounds that i have never heard any other rod do, it will amplify the little bit of noise of the reel or if you bump it. Instead of using the foam core for the reel seat i used the ole masking type way, did i do something wrong or is this the nature of the rod being that sensitive?

Thanks Bruce

Bruce,
Noise in a rod is a rather uncommon occurrence, but it does happen now and then. The general source of the sound is the reel seat working in concert with the blank to create the sound.

As long as your glue joints are sound and well made, it will have no effect on the rod or its performance.
